New Delhi, March 16 -- At the BCCI Naman Awards 2026, Harsha Bhogle asked Vaibhav Sooryavanshi if he remembered what happened on the first ball he played in the IPL. The teenager said his IPL debut was against Lucknow Super Giants (LSG), and he had hit 6 on the very first ball over cover.

Harsha Bhogle then told the Rajasthan Royals batter that his coach, Rahul Dravid, was present there.

"He was someone who used to bat for one and a half days at a stretch. Sometimes, even two days. What conversation did you have with him before the match?" the senior commentator asked.
